So great news — Sony’s finally released some info on the PS3, and I’m pleased.

First off — it’s officially delayed until November, at which point they’re going to mount a worldwide launch (US, Asia and EU).  This doesn’t surprise me, so I’m not upset about the delay.

The BIG news is that they’re going to have an online service like Xbox Live, which is a no-brainer.  They HAD to come to the market with SOMEthing, or they’d definitely lose some market.  The even better news is that so far, it’s “basic” service (details of what that entails are still sketchy) is going to be FREE.
